Subject: [PATCH] MIPS: Fix comments typo

Remove the repeated word "as" in comments.

Signed-off-by: Shaomin Deng <[email protected]>
---
arch/mips/cavium-octeon/setup.c | 2 +-
1 file changed, 1 insertion(+), 1 deletion(-)

diff --git a/arch/mips/cavium-octeon/setup.c b/arch/mips/cavium-octeon/setup.c
index 00bf269763cf..9ad12fb6a9a6 100644
--- a/arch/mips/cavium-octeon/setup.c
+++ b/arch/mips/cavium-octeon/setup.c
@@ -527,7 +527,7 @@ void octeon_user_io_init(void)
/* Get the current settings for CP0_CVMMEMCTL_REG */
cvmmemctl.u64 = read_c0_cvmmemctl();
/* R/W If set, marked write-buffer entries time out the same
- * as as other entries; if clear, marked write-buffer entries
+ * as other entries; if clear, marked write-buffer entries
* use the maximum timeout. */
cvmmemctl.s.dismarkwblongto = 1;
/* R/W If set, a merged store does not clear the write-buffer
